Weather in June

June carries forward the rainy season in Bago, Myanmar, which further amplifies the prevalence of overcast skies. Relative humidity hits its yearly peak at 83%, largely due to the significant rainfall. A considerable reduction in the number of sunshine days expresses the dominance of the monsoon. The transition from June to July ensures the continuation of these conditions, keeping Bago nestled in a green blanket through the monsoon.

Temperature

The beginning of June brings a minor change in the average high-temperature, shifting from a sweltering 35.6°C (96.1°F) in May to a hot 30.7°C (87.3°F). Throughout June, a minimal difference from peak daytime temperatures is noted, marking a steady low-temperature average of 25.8°C (78.4°F).

Heat index

The average heat index in June is computed to be a blistering 41°C (105.8°F). Ensure extra safety steps, heat exhaustion and heat cramps are likely. Long activity might lead to heatstroke.
Bear in mind that the heat index values are determined for shaded areas and light breezes. Direct sunlight exposure may result in a rise of the heat index by 15 Fahrenheit (8 Celsius) degrees.
Note: The heat index, also known as 'feels like' or 'apparent temperature', is calculated by taking the relative humidity value for a specific location and factoring it into the air temperature reading. The experience of temperature can be subjective, varying based on the individual's activity and heat perception, influenced by factors like wind, attire, and metabolic variations. Take note that direct exposure to the sun can increase the felt temperature, possibly adding 15 Fahrenheit (8 Celsius) degrees to the heat index. Heat index values hold particular significance for children. Children often miss understanding the importance of rest and rehydration. Thirst usually appears late during dehydration - therefore, maintaining hydration, particularly during long physical activities, is essential.
Perspiration, which is the evaporation of sweat, is a primary way the human body manages and dispels excessive warmth. An increase in relative humidity disrupts body cooling by slowing the evaporation rate, thereby reducing the rate at which the body cools and amplifying the sense of heat. When heat uptake goes beyond the body's cooling mechanisms, there's a surge in body temperature, posing health risks.

Humidity

In June, the average relative humidity is 83%.

Rainfall

In Bago, Myanmar, in June, during 24.1 rainfall days, 169mm (6.65") of precipitation is typically accumulated. Throughout the year, in Bago, there are 163.6 rainfall days, and 986mm (38.82") of precipitation is accumulated.

Daylight

June has the longest days of the year in Bago, with an average of 13h and 6min of daylight.
On the first day of the month, sunrise is at 05:29 and sunset at 18:35. On the last day of June, sunrise is at 05:33 and sunset at 18:42 +0630.

Sunshine

In Bago, Myanmar, the average sunshine in June is 6.3h.

UV index

In Bago, the average daily maximum UV index in June is 7. A UV Index of 6 to 7 symbolizes a high threat to health from unprotected exposure to Sun's UV rays for the average person.
Note: The maximum daily UV index of 7 in June converts into the following recommendations:
Avoid overexposure. Fair-skinned individuals can burn in under 20 minutes. Avoid direct sunlight between the hours of 10 a.m. and 4 p.m., when UV radiation is at its peak. Keep in mind that shade structures may not provide complete protection. To best shield against UV radiation, choose sun-safe garments and dependable sunglasses.
